mirror of
https://github.com/islehorse/HISP.git
synced 2025-04-10 07:05:41 +12:00
Fix some crashes
This commit is contained in:
parent
197dc53270
commit
323d5f4408
4 changed files with 6 additions and 9 deletions
|
@ -5060,7 +5060,7 @@ namespace HISP.Server
|
||||||
using (MySqlConnection db = new MySqlConnection(ConnectionString))
|
using (MySqlConnection db = new MySqlConnection(ConnectionString))
|
||||||
{
|
{
|
||||||
db.Open();
|
db.Open();
|
||||||
if (CheckUserExist(id))
|
if (CheckUserExtExists(id))
|
||||||
{
|
{
|
||||||
MySqlCommand sqlCommand = db.CreateCommand();
|
MySqlCommand sqlCommand = db.CreateCommand();
|
||||||
sqlCommand.CommandText = "UPDATE UserExt SET Money=@money WHERE Id=@id";
|
sqlCommand.CommandText = "UPDATE UserExt SET Money=@money WHERE Id=@id";
|
||||||
|
|
|
@ -12,7 +12,7 @@ $dbhost = '127.0.0.1';
|
||||||
# Should be set to the same value on all game sites and the master site.
|
# Should be set to the same value on all game sites and the master site.
|
||||||
# NOTE: if someone knows this secret they can login to ANYONES account
|
# NOTE: if someone knows this secret they can login to ANYONES account
|
||||||
# Ideally, this would be a random string of numbers, letters and symbols like 20 characters long T-T
|
# Ideally, this would be a random string of numbers, letters and symbols like 20 characters long T-T
|
||||||
$hmac_secret = "!!NOTSET!!";
|
$hmac_secret = "!!NOTSET!!";
|
||||||
$master_site = "http://server.islehorse.com";
|
$master_site = "http://server.islehorse.com";
|
||||||
# Password for /web/admin
|
# Password for /web/admin
|
||||||
$admin_portal_password = "!!NOTSET!!";
|
$admin_portal_password = "!!NOTSET!!";
|
||||||
|
|
|
@ -4,7 +4,6 @@ function getNoPlayersOnlineInServer($database)
|
||||||
{
|
{
|
||||||
include('dbconfig.php');
|
include('dbconfig.php');
|
||||||
$dbname = $database;
|
$dbname = $database;
|
||||||
|
|
||||||
$connect = mysqli_connect($dbhost, $dbuser, $dbpass,$dbname) or die("Unable to connect to '$dbhost'");
|
$connect = mysqli_connect($dbhost, $dbuser, $dbpass,$dbname) or die("Unable to connect to '$dbhost'");
|
||||||
$onlineUsers = mysqli_query($connect, "SELECT COUNT(1) FROM OnlineUsers");
|
$onlineUsers = mysqli_query($connect, "SELECT COUNT(1) FROM OnlineUsers");
|
||||||
return $onlineUsers->fetch_row()[0];
|
return $onlineUsers->fetch_row()[0];
|
||||||
|
@ -14,7 +13,6 @@ function getNoSubbedPlayersOnlineInServer($database)
|
||||||
{
|
{
|
||||||
include('dbconfig.php');
|
include('dbconfig.php');
|
||||||
$dbname = $database;
|
$dbname = $database;
|
||||||
|
|
||||||
$connect = mysqli_connect($dbhost, $dbuser, $dbpass,$dbname) or die("Unable to connect to '$dbhost'");
|
$connect = mysqli_connect($dbhost, $dbuser, $dbpass,$dbname) or die("Unable to connect to '$dbhost'");
|
||||||
$onlineSubscribers = mysqli_query($connect, "SELECT COUNT(1) FROM OnlineUsers WHERE Subscribed = 'YES'");
|
$onlineSubscribers = mysqli_query($connect, "SELECT COUNT(1) FROM OnlineUsers WHERE Subscribed = 'YES'");
|
||||||
return $onlineSubscribers->fetch_row()[0];
|
return $onlineSubscribers->fetch_row()[0];
|
||||||
|
@ -24,7 +22,6 @@ function getNoModPlayersOnlineInServer($database)
|
||||||
{
|
{
|
||||||
include('dbconfig.php');
|
include('dbconfig.php');
|
||||||
$dbname = $database;
|
$dbname = $database;
|
||||||
|
|
||||||
$connect = mysqli_connect($dbhost, $dbuser, $dbpass,$dbname) or die("Unable to connect to '$dbhost'");
|
$connect = mysqli_connect($dbhost, $dbuser, $dbpass,$dbname) or die("Unable to connect to '$dbhost'");
|
||||||
$onlineModerators = mysqli_query($connect, "SELECT COUNT(1) FROM OnlineUsers WHERE Moderator = 'YES' OR Admin='YES'");
|
$onlineModerators = mysqli_query($connect, "SELECT COUNT(1) FROM OnlineUsers WHERE Moderator = 'YES' OR Admin='YES'");
|
||||||
return $onlineModerators->fetch_row()[0];
|
return $onlineModerators->fetch_row()[0];
|
||||||
|
@ -47,7 +44,7 @@ function userid_exists(string $database, string $userid)
|
||||||
include('dbconfig.php');
|
include('dbconfig.php');
|
||||||
$dbname = $database;
|
$dbname = $database;
|
||||||
$connect = mysqli_connect($dbhost, $dbuser, $dbpass,$dbname) or die("Unable to connect to '$dbhost'");
|
$connect = mysqli_connect($dbhost, $dbuser, $dbpass,$dbname) or die("Unable to connect to '$dbhost'");
|
||||||
$stmt = $connect->prepare("SELECT COUNT(1) FROM Users WHERE Id=?");
|
$stmt = $connect->prepare("SELECT COUNT(1) FROM Users WHERE Id=?");
|
||||||
$stmt->bind_param("i", $userid);
|
$stmt->bind_param("i", $userid);
|
||||||
$stmt->execute();
|
$stmt->execute();
|
||||||
$result = $stmt->get_result();
|
$result = $stmt->get_result();
|
||||||
|
@ -110,4 +107,4 @@ function getNoModPlayersOnlineGlobal()
|
||||||
}
|
}
|
||||||
|
|
||||||
|
|
||||||
?>
|
?>
|
||||||
|
|
|
@ -3,7 +3,7 @@ if(session_status() !== PHP_SESSION_ACTIVE)
|
||||||
session_start();
|
session_start();
|
||||||
|
|
||||||
if(!function_exists('is_logged_in'))
|
if(!function_exists('is_logged_in'))
|
||||||
include('common.php');
|
include('../common.php');
|
||||||
?>
|
?>
|
||||||
<HEAD>
|
<HEAD>
|
||||||
<TITLE>HORSE ISLE - Online Multiplayer Horse Game</TITLE>
|
<TITLE>HORSE ISLE - Online Multiplayer Horse Game</TITLE>
|
||||||
|
@ -125,4 +125,4 @@ color: #440000;
|
||||||
<TD WIDTH=100% BACKGROUND=/web/hoilgui6.gif> </TD>
|
<TD WIDTH=100% BACKGROUND=/web/hoilgui6.gif> </TD>
|
||||||
<TD WIDTH=29><IMG SRC=/web/hoilgui7.gif></TD></TR>
|
<TD WIDTH=29><IMG SRC=/web/hoilgui7.gif></TD></TR>
|
||||||
</TABLE>
|
</TABLE>
|
||||||
<CENTER>
|
<CENTER>
|
||||||
|
|
Loading…
Add table
Reference in a new issue